Galfer rotors are characterized by their excellent quality. All Galfer rotors are laser cut, made of a high carbon/stainless steel 420 material, pre-heat treated and double disc grind finished to assure parallel and perfect flatness. Galfer uses only the latest technology available when manufacturing replacement rotors. Galfer's 420 stainless steel compound is unique to the Galfer product line, specifically made to meet our technical requirements and specifications. After years of research and development, GALFER has patented the WAVE Rotor technology. (European patent # EP 99500110.4 & US Patent # 638-6340)

  • Makes all front ends lighter than stock by almost 4 pounds
  • Self cleaning and cooling action as it rotates
  • Full floating
  • Made of High carbon content stainless steel, unique for providing a high level of friction, and a good heat dissipation
  • Specifically design for high speed Racing, performing very well on the road
  • CAD/CAM laser cut, first the metal sheets pass a stress relieve process, and then we laser cut them, this makes the product perfectly flat
  • Some part numbers may have one by one stamped holes for heat dissipation
  • Heat treatment, specific to each rotors mass, thickness model and use at the final stage
  • All rotors stay at the furnaces for periods of several hours, and each model has different cooling period times
  • Surface grinding finishes are done by a diamond surface finishing system, so each side of the discs are parallel to each other, perfectly flat and balanced
  • All Galfer Discs are computer-assisted machined (CAD-CAM) for perfect tolerances
  • All units are T.U.V. tested and approved with the certification number 350-417-97-FBTN

Rotors are sold individually.
